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R) therapy sometimes incorporates specific verbal interventions referred to as cognitive interweaves. These interventions are designed to help clients process traumatic memories more effectively during EMDR sessions. The potential importance of accessing information on cognitive interweaves stems from their role in facilitating adaptive resolution of traumatic memories. They can be beneficial when a client becomes blocked or experiences cognitive distortions during processing. Access to training materials and examples can aid therapists in expanding their repertoire of interventions and improving their ability to address complex cases. Historically, the development and refinement of cognitive interweaves represent an evolution in EMDR therapy, reflecting an ongoing effort to enhance its effectiveness and applicability across diverse populations.
